Customized Ocular Prosthesis Simplified Using Pupillary Distance Ruler - A Case Report
Abstract: The purpose of rehabilitation of a lost eye is to restore the esthetics and self- esteem of the patient. The success depends on proper orientation of iris and proper shade and fit of the prosthesis. Various methods had been proposed for the same. This article shows light on a simple and inexpensive method for positioning the iris with a pupillary distance ruler in a patient with enucleated eye along with simplifying the complex painting procedures by selecting iris from stock eye and characterizing sclera with help of putty index.
